10 | * The ''video'' for "Thrift Shop" is this for those familiar with UsefulNotes/{{Seattle}} - all of those locations are actual thrift shops in the city [[note]] Though the Value Village on Capitol Hill had to close due to rising rents [[/note]], including the Goodwill Outlet on Sixth Street South where they take all the junk and oddball stuff [[EvenBeggarsWontChooseIt that the regular Goodwill can't even sell at their stores]] and sells it by the pound (those are the "bins" he's referring to). |
